Life often comes across multiple excel tables aggregated into a single table, such as you issue a form for all class students to fill out, and you are responsible for merging the results of everyone into one. There are a lot of such problems. In addition to manually copying the contents of all tables to a summary table, how do you automate these tasks with Python?
